never to let such a war happen again vs never to let such a war again

The phrase 'never to let such a war happen again' is correct, while 'never to let such a war again' is incorrect. The correct phrase includes the verb 'happen' to complete the sentence structure.

Last updated: March 15, 2024

never to let such a war happen again

This phrase is correct and commonly used in English.

This phrase is used to express the idea of preventing the recurrence of a war or a similar negative event in the future.

Examples:

  • We must work together to ensure never to let such a war happen again.
  • The leaders vowed never to let such a war happen again.
  • Their goal is never to let such a war happen again.
  • It is our duty never to let such a war happen again.
  • The world strives never to let such a war happen again.

never to let such a war again

This phrase is incorrect in English.
